Difference Between RG-58 and RG-213 Coaxial Cable

What is the electrical difference between RG-58 and RG-213 coaxial cable?

There is no significant difference between the two types

This is incorrect; while both cables serve similar purposes, they have distinct characteristics that affect their performance.

RG-58 cable has two shields

This is incorrect; RG-58 cable typically has a single shield, and the main difference lies in the loss characteristics and physical construction.

RG-213 cable has less loss at a given frequency

This is correct; RG-213 cable is designed to have less loss at a given frequency, making it more efficient for certain applications.

RG-58 cable can handle higher power levels

This is incorrect; RG-58 cable typically handles less power compared to RG-213, which can handle higher power levels.

Explanation

When working with amateur radio systems, the choice of coaxial cable is crucial due to its impact on signal quality and performance. Coaxial cables are used to transmit radio frequency (RF) signals from the transmitter to the antenna. RG-58 and RG-213 are two commonly used types of coaxial cables, each with different characteristics that make them suitable for various applications. The key electrical difference between RG-58 and RG-213 coaxial cable lies in their loss characteristics at a given frequency. Specifically, RG-213 cable has less signal loss compared to RG-58, making it more efficient for longer cable runs or higher frequency applications.
